For many managers, the first quarter of the year has been a difficult three months to make money.

Global markets suffered their worst start to a year in two decades, with indices including the FTSE 100 dropping into bear territory as heightened concerns about a China slowdown and tumbling oil prices hit blue-chip shares. Against this turbulent backdrop, fund managers advised investors to ride out the crisis, which they said was being driven by fear rather than weakening fundamentals.
